Real Madrid to sell FOUR players to land Neymar from PSG

The Brazilian moved to Paris Saint Germain only last year from FC Barcelona in the most expensive deal in football world.

Real Madrid are set to take a massive step in order to sign Neymar from PSG, according to Diario Gol. In a bid to land Brazilian star Neymar, the Madrid club is reportedly willing to sell four players.

Neymar moved to Paris Saint Germain from FC Barcelona last year but had a troubled season. After reports of training disputes between him and Cavani in the first half of the season, Neymar is currently sidelined due to ankle injury.

Neymar has enjoyed a successful domestic run with PSG, winning the league title and the French Cup double. However, various reports suggest that the Brazilian forward is unhappy at the French capital and wants a move out.

Spanish football website Diario Gol reports that Real Madrid is preparing a massive bid for Neymar and is set to sell four players. Gareth Bale, Karim Benzema, Isco and James Rodriguez are all going to be offloaded for around 175m to land Neymar in the Madrid capital.

Reports of Real Madrid’s interest in Neymar have grown strong after the forward met fellow Brazilian and Real’s newest signing, Vinicius Junior in Rio. Vinicius had previously expressed his desire to play with Neymar for Real Madrid.

Mirror reported earlier that Real Madrid is preparing a 230m bid for Neymar, while football website AS claimed that PSG won’t accept any amount less than 260m.

Neymar has played 30 games for Paris Saint Germain this season, scoring 28 goals. The forward will not play for the club again this season, as he continues his recovery from the ankle injury. It may turn out that the Brazilian star has already made his last appearance for the French giants.

Neymar became the world’s most expensive footballer last year in a transfer deal worth 200m. The 26 year old will rewrite history if his transfer to Real Madrid is successful.
